FINAL: Hill Murray 5, Hastings 2

In a battle of two Metro East Conference Powerhouses on Thursday night, the Hastings Girls Hockey Team just couldn’t catch the Hill-Murray Pioneers (10-5-0), as the road team took home a 5-2 win over the Raiders. Hastings Senior Goalie Brooke Weber had 37 saves in the losing effort, for the Raiders (12-4-1 overall).

Regina Ranked Highly in Magazine

Regina Medical Center in Hastings is ranked among the top 30 out of over 2500 hospitals in the U.S. rated for patient safety and respect by Consumer Reports magazine.
